Provider of cloud and IoT-enabled asset tracking solutions for multiple industries. The product line includes a series of connected sensors for measuring multiple parameters including temperature, moisture, and intrusion, and a system solution that collects the relevant sensor data while managing the RF communication process. The company also provides an industrial IoT sensor platform that handles the sensor and reader details and provides an interface to connect with the internal business processes. In addition, the company provides evaluation systems comprising sensors paired with either a handheld reader or a fixed reader. It caters to automotive, electric power distribution, data centers, cold chains, and factories.

AI supply chain software optimizing inventory and production for discrete manufacturers. They empower manufacturers to thrive amidst supply chain disruptions. Their platform optimizes inventory, reduces waste, and uncovers growth opportunities. They solve challenges like inventory shortages and inefficient processes, enabling faster, smarter decisions. With actionable insights and automated workflows, they drive meaningful results, keeping supply chains running smoothly. They offer AI-enabled supply planning and inventory optimization solutions. Their capabilities include reliable inventory data, actionable supply insights, agile response planning, automated task management, and materials orchestration. They serve industries like aerospace, automotive, industrial, and medical devices. They are a SaaS based company offering software solutions.

Developer of robotic surgical systems and personalized 3D-printed orthopedic implants. It combines AI-driven robotics, 3D imaging, and custom implants to improve accuracy, reduce surgery time, and follow a razor-blade model—selling hardware with recurring implant revenue. It streamlines clinical workflows to optimize individual workflows and automate implant position and alignment.

Veros Systems is a provider of machine-learning-based asset monitoring software solution. The product offerings include Continuous Equipment Monitoring, a real-time equipment monitoring, and data collection and data analyzing solution; Operating Performance Measurements, a real-time equipment performance management solution; Process Abnormality Analysis, a machine abnormality, and electrical failures management solution; Machine Health Prediction, an AI-based equipment failure prediction solution to predict mechanical and electrical failures.
